About This Audiobook
‘The Down Days’ by Ilze Hugo is a sharp, suspenseful mystery that delves into the chaotic aftermath of a deadly outbreak, reminiscent of historical events. This audiobook captivates with its intricate plot and compelling female protagonist, navigating a world where truth is scarce. Bianca Amato and Gideon Emery deliver dynamic narrations, making each character’s voice distinct and vivid. The pacing keeps listeners on edge, while the narrative style keeps the tension simmering throughout. What sets this apart? Its nuanced exploration of how society reacts in crisis, with layers of political intrigue that will leave you questioning everything.
